如何部署使用mysql-5.7.tar.gz压缩包的phpMyAdmin

0 下载量 33 浏览量 更新于2024-09-27 收藏 495.53MB GZ 举报
资源摘要信息:"本文主要介绍如何部署包含在mysql-5.7.tar.gz压缩包中的phpMyAdmin。phpMyAdmin是一个以PHP为基础,可以在网页浏览器中使用的MySQL数据库管理工具。它为数据库的创建、管理、优化、备份和导入等操作提供了图形化界面,极大地简化了MySQL数据库的管理工作。" 知识点一:MySQL数据库概述 MySQL是一种广泛使用的开源关系型数据库管理系统(RDBMS),它基于客户端-服务器模型。MySQL使用结构化查询语言(SQL)进行数据库管理,这个特性使得它在Web应用中非常受欢迎。phpMyAdmin是与MySQL数据库配合使用的管理工具,主要目的是使数据库的操作更加直观和简单。 知识点二:phpMyAdmin功能详解 phpMyAdmin具备以下核心功能: 1. 数据库的创建、修改、删除操作。 2. 数据表的创建、修改、删除、优化和清理操作。 3. 数据的导入导出功能,支持多种格式,如CSV、SQL、XML等。 4. 用户账户和权限的管理功能。 5. 数据查询和修改界面,支持SQL语句的直接执行。 6. 数据库状态和服务器信息的查看功能。 知识点三:mysql-5.7.tar.gz压缩包结构 压缩包mysql-5.7.tar.gz包含了用于安装和配置MySQL数据库服务器的文件,以及phpMyAdmin的相关文件。根据提供的压缩包子文件的文件名称列表,我们可以看到以下几个关键文件和目录: 1. manifest.json:可能包含有关压缩包内容的元数据信息,例如文件列表、版本号等。 2. index.json:可能用于描述包内文件的索引信息,便于查找和识别包内文件。 3. oci-layout:用于描述开放容器镜像格式(OCI Image Format)中的文件布局。 4. repositories:可能包含了软件仓库的配置信息,例如软件包的来源和版本信息。 5. blobs:包含了包内各个文件的实际内容数据。 知识点四:部署phpMyAdmin的步骤 部署phpMyAdmin通常需要以下步骤: 1. 确保服务器上已经安装了MySQL数据库服务器,版本为5.7或以上。 2. 将mysql-5.7.tar.gz压缩包上传到服务器。 3. 解压mysql-5.7.tar.gz压缩包,使用命令行工具如tar命令进行解压。 4. 配置MySQL服务器,包括数据库的创建和用户权限设置。 5. 将phpMyAdmin的文件部署到Web服务器的适当位置,通常是通过Web服务器的配置文件设置文档根目录指向phpMyAdmin的安装目录。 6. 配置phpMyAdmin,编辑配置文件(通常是config.inc.php),设置数据库服务器地址、用户名和密码等。 7. 测试部署,通过浏览器访问phpMyAdmin界面,进行数据库的管理和操作。 知识点五:安全性考虑 在部署phpMyAdmin时,需要考虑以下几个安全性因素: 1. 使用强密码策略来保护MySQL的root账户以及其他用户账户。 2. 设置防火墙规则,限制对phpMyAdmin的访问,只允许信任的IP地址访问。 3. 定期更新***dmin和MySQL到最新版本,以修复安全漏洞。 4. 确保Web服务器的安全配置,例如,通过修改配置文件来禁用不必要的功能或目录浏览功能。 5. 监控系统日志,及时发现并应对可能的未经授权访问尝试。